Bridgerton star says she was "so ready" for Penelope's makeover

Bridgerton star Nicola Coughlan has revealed she was "so ready" to see her character Penelope Featherington's glow up in season 3.

Speaking to Digital Spy about the upcoming season, which is set to begin airing on Netflix from May 16, 2024, the actor shared her thoughts on the makeover her character received as her storyline with love interest Colin Bridgerton (Luke Newton) takes centre stage.

"I was so ready for the glow up, and it was just so much fun to get to do it," Coughlan said, when asked whether or not she'd miss Penelope's signature citrus yellow colour palette.

"I wouldn't necessarily say that all redheads can't wear citrus because I don't think that's true. I think it's a combination," she continued.

"It's both that it's neon yellow, it's covered in flowers, I'm wearing a necklace with like 20 butterflies on it, I have a tiara and they have the tightest curls you've ever seen."

Season 3 of Bridgerton will follow the events of the fourth novel, Romancing Mr Bridgerton, in Julia Quinn's series, which sees Penelope decide it's time for her to take a husband.

Penelope's decision to get married coincides with the return of Colin from his summer travels, with the latter promising to aid in her quest for love.

However, Colin and Penelope's plan will inevitably lead them closer together, with Colin seen questioning whether the "foundation for love is friendship" in the show's latest trailer.

Coughlan previously shared her fears about stepping into the main role in season 3, revealing to Harper’s Bazaar that she found the departure from playing a supporting character "terrifying."

"A huge theme in this series of Bridgerton is the idea that Penelope is stepping out of the shadows and into the light," she said.

"But not only was this a journey that Pen had to embark on, it’s also one I had to go on myself. I was presented with these brilliant opportunities but was racked with doubt as to whether I could take on the challenge."

Bridgerton seasons 1-2 are streaming now on Netflix, along with Queen Charlotte: A Bridgerton Story. Season 3 premieres in two parts, on May 16 and June 13.
